Definition and Meaning of a Mental Certificate Format PDF
A Mental Certificate Format PDF is a structured document designed to be completed by licensed mental health professionals, such as psychiatrists or psychologists. This certificate serves to validate an individual's mental health status for various purposes, including legal proceedings, educational accommodations, or employment evaluations. It typically includes essential information such as diagnoses based on the DSM-5 criteria, functional impacts on daily life, and recommended treatment plans. The format ensures that the document is standardized, making it easier for institutions to understand and process the information provided.

How to Fill Out the Mental Certificate Format PDF
Filling out the Mental Certificate Format PDF involves a detailed process. The mental health professional should start by entering the patient's personal information, including name, date of birth, and contact details. Next, they should provide a comprehensive evaluation, including:
- Diagnosis: Clearly state the mental health diagnosis according to the DSM-5.
- Functional Impact: Describe how the diagnosis affects the individual's daily life and functioning.
- Treatment Recommendations: Suggest any necessary treatments or accommodations.
Finally, the professional should sign and date the document, ensuring it is ready for submission.
Key Elements of the Mental Certificate Format PDF
Several key elements are essential in a Mental Certificate Format PDF. These include:
- Patient Identification: Full name, date of birth, and contact information.
- Diagnosis: Specific mental health conditions as per diagnostic criteria.
- Assessment Date: The date when the evaluation was conducted.
- Professional Credentials: The mental health professional's qualifications, including license number.
- Signature and Date: The professional's signature, along with the date of completion.
Legal Use of the Mental Certificate Format PDF
The Mental Certificate Format PDF has various legal applications. It can be used in court settings to establish a person's mental fitness, particularly in custody disputes or criminal cases. Educational institutions may require it to provide accommodations for students with mental health conditions. Employers might request this certificate to ensure a candidate's fitness for duty, especially in high-stress occupations. It is crucial that the certificate is filled out accurately and by a licensed professional to maintain its legal validity.
Examples of Using the Mental Certificate Format PDF
There are several real-world scenarios where a Mental Certificate Format PDF can be utilized:
- Educational Settings: A student diagnosed with anxiety may need a certificate to receive extended test time or other accommodations.
- Legal Proceedings: In a custody battle, a parent may present a mental health certificate to demonstrate their fitness to care for their child.
- Employment: An employer may require a mental health certificate to assess a candidate's suitability for a role that involves high levels of stress.
